Step 2 — Transcoder Farm Rollout (Pellwright Media)

Reviewer: confirm the worker image pins the codec library to the version listed in the lockfile; floating tags caused output drift last quarter. Verify the canary node processes the reference clip bit-identically before approving the fleet rollout. The final artifact must be signed prior to distribution, using the deploy key below.

deploy key for tajef-kagef: bky4_vqkM

## Support

The Quillgate validator plugin system is maintained by the Data Integrity team at Fernwhistle Labs. Third-party validators must implement the `check()` and `describe()` hooks; anything else is out of scope for core support. Bugs in bundled validators go through the standard tracker, while plugin authoring questions belong in the community forum. For review-blocking issues — failing hook contracts, registry rejections, or unclear schema errors — reach the maintainers directly at the address below.

escalation mailbox, kaweg-kahif: druwyn.sordor@nelvroworks.corp

HANDOVER NOTE — Meridia Line Pricing
From: Director A. Valborg
To: Director C. Renato

Carla, the Meridia line holds at current list through Q2, with a planned 6% uplift thereafter. Margin assumptions, freight adjustments, and currency hedges are documented in the finance workbook; please verify each before the uplift is confirmed.

The confidential note on related business plans is set out directly below.

internal memo for tagef-hadup: Gross margin on Ulaath came in at 15 percent against a plan of 5 percent. Only 7 of the 120 pilot accounts renewed Ulaath, so a churn review is set for October 15.

## Limits and Quotas — Pickwhistle Optimizer

For this week's sync: the Pickwhistle solver caps batch size per wave so that no single picker route exceeds the walking-time budget, and it rejects requests above the per-warehouse queue quota rather than degrading latency for everyone. The Dunmore site hit the queue ceiling twice last week, so we're proposing modest bumps, documented below for discussion. Current production values are these.

constants for yaduf-fahag:
BUDGETS = {
    "kelix": 528,
    "briwyn": 734,
}